Since you can't breathe! you used an old inhaler (likely a rescue, like albuterol), and got better...Need a new one from your dr or urgent care or er--depending on how bad it is. When chest cannot expand effectively, in your case, probably due to bronchospasm (which might be allergies or asthma), it acts like it is harder (/heavier) to breathe. Get seen asap!
